Five-spice chicken with sweet chilli dressing
0 Likes
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
20 minutes
Total Time:
30 minutes
Enhance chicken dinner with aromatic five-spice blend and zesty sweet chili dressing.
Ingredients:
  • 3 tsp five-spice powder
  • 6.00 gm brown sugar
  • 46.00 gm canola oil
  • 4 chicken breast fillets
  • 175g thin rice noodles
  • 150g snow peas, trimmed, cut into strips
  • 48.80 gm fish sauce
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• 44.00 gm sweet chilli sauce
  • Handful Thai basil (see note
  • Handful coriander leaves
  • 1 long red chilli, thinly sliced
Instructions:
  • Preheat the oven to 220°C. Line a baking tray with baking paper. In a shallow bowl, combine five-spice powder, sugar, and 1 1/2 tablespoons of oil. Season the mixture and whisk until well combined. Coat the chicken with the mixture and place on the tray. Bake for 15 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through. Allow the chicken to rest for 3-4 minutes before slicing it thickly.
  • Simmer the noodles in boiling water until al dente, about 5 minutes. Toss in the snow peas for the last 30 seconds before draining. Combine fish sauce, lime juice, sweet chili sauce, and remaining 1 tablespoon oil in a bowl, whisking until well blended.
  • Coat the noodles evenly in the delightful sweet chili dressing, then portion them onto plates and garnish with the savory chicken, fresh herbs, and spicy chili.
